Question 1 of 5

A nurse is caring for a client who is postoperative following a cholecystectomy. Which of the following actions should the nurse take to promote respiratory function?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: Encouraging the use of an incentive spirometer promotes lung expansion and prevents atelectasis, improving respiratory function post-cholecystectomy.

Question 2 of 5

A nurse is providing care for a client who has hemophilia and is bleeding from a small laceration on his arm. After applying a sterile dressing, which of the following actions should the nurse take next?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: Maintaining direct pressure promotes clot formation in hemophilia, where clotting is impaired, to control bleeding effectively.

Question 3 of 5

A nurse is collecting data from a client who had a left hemispheric stroke. Which of the following findings should the nurse report to the provider immediately?

Correct Answer: D

Rationale: A change in pupil size may indicate increased intracranial pressure, a life-threatening stroke complication requiring immediate reporting.

Question 4 of 5

A nurse is monitoring a client who is undergoing a blood transfusion of packed RBCs. The nurse should recognize that which of the following findings indicates fluid overload?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: Dyspnea indicates fluid overload during a transfusion, as excess volume can lead to pulmonary congestion, requiring immediate action.

Question 5 of 5

A nurse is reinforcing teaching with a client who has osteoporosis. Which of the following instructions should the nurse include?

Correct Answer: D

Rationale: Taking vitamin D supplements enhances calcium absorption, strengthening bones and reducing fracture risk in osteoporosis.
